diff --git a/packages/py-fairgraph/package.py b/packages/py-fairgraph/package.py
index 3fba3e07e372e7fecffa321ef71cffa5d25b22f9..fe41c9df9a048ec8c69c7b8980d947e65ff6bdc3 100644
--- a/packages/py-fairgraph/package.py
+++ b/packages/py-fairgraph/package.py
@@ -14,6 +14,7 @@ class PyFairgraph(PythonPackage):
 
     maintainers = ["apdavison"]
 
+    version("0.12.0", sha256="b0875c55a8fce13bcffe37c8d229b27b63a30ede2d3c39e8f55ba5033ad8a3fe")
     version("0.11.1", sha256="e4bc1737af032e7a9f693c8f12112e100762dd9597022aed012ae05d8196ebeb")
     version("0.11.0", sha256="ae87acf0d9f7e0c296a889056855e759705132f2fb88f77b08c708528f9823bb")
     version("0.10.0", sha256="4ad387549a12886323f149867c0940d2e3855f2fd9b3fb44af2ba312cc4975b7")
diff --git a/spack.yaml b/spack.yaml
index 806ec8b7b1ff3693cb048e8b665185982c9dbd74..5644d3f7c2b6a099207912818e3957b1eb08f6a0 100644
--- a/spack.yaml
+++ b/spack.yaml
@@ -24,7 +24,7 @@ spack:
     - py-ebrains-kg-core@0.9.15
     - py-efel@4.0.4
     - py-elephant@1.1.0
-    - py-fairgraph@0.11.1
+    - py-fairgraph@0.12.0
     - py-frites@0.4.4
     - py-hbp-archive@1.1.1
     - py-hbp-neuromorphic-platform@0.11.2